From art to history, Colorado has a plethora of interesting and educational museums– each displaying unique pieces of creative, original work or momentous exhibits and articles to take you back on a journey through the past. Fortunately, on September 26, visitors will have the opportunity to check out some of these museums completely for free!

In the spirit of Smithsonian Magazine's annual Museum Day, tons of participating venues across the country will be waiving admission fees to guests throughout Saturday. In Colorado, there are 32 museums who will be offering free admission to visitors on this day. Some of the participating museums to check out near Northern Colorado include The Greeley History Museum, Centennial Village, The Historic Meeker Home, and Fort Vazquez in Platteville.

In order to get into your museum of choice for free, you must register and print out your tickets online. All of the locations mentioned above will also be accepting tickets that can be shown on the screen of a smartphone. The Museum Day Live ticket provides admission for two people per museum and visitors are only allowed one ticket per museum.
